What Are Weather Seals?
Weather condition seals are products used around doors, windows, and other openings in structures to prevent air and water seepage. They produce a barrier that assists keep temperature level control and protects the interior from the components, ultimately resulting in energy cost savings. Weather seals are important for both property and commercial buildings, improving energy effectiveness and indoor air quality.

There are different types of weather seals, each developed for specific applications and products. The following list details the most typical types:

Compression Seals: Made from products such as rubber or foam, these seals are created to compress when a door or Window Weather Stripping closes, creating a tight seal.

Felt Seals: Traditionally made from wool or artificial fibers, felt seals are often used in older homes due to their cost-effectiveness.

Vinyl Seals: These long lasting, versatile seals are commonly used in windows and doors to supply outstanding air and moisture resistance.

Magnetic Seals: Utilized mainly in fridges and some windows, magnetic seals develop a safe and secure bond that avoids air leakage.

Threshold Seals: Placed at the bottom of doors, these seals avoid drafts and water from going into a structure.

The importance of weather sealing can be summed up in numerous bottom lines:

Energy Efficiency: Sealing gaps can substantially minimize heating and cooling costs. According to the U.S. Department of Energy, correct weather condition sealing can save homeowners approximately 20% on energy costs.

Comfort: A well-sealed building keeps a constant indoor temperature level, reducing drafts and discomfort connected with temperature variations.

Moisture Control: Weather seals secure against moisture infiltration, which is key to avoiding mold development and water damage.

Sound Reduction: Quality weather sealing contributes to a quieter indoor environment by decreasing outside sound.

Increased Property Value: Energy-efficient homes frequently have higher resale values; possible purchasers progressively look for features that reduce energy expenses.
Installation of Weather Seals
Installing weather seals can be a DIY job or a job for a professional, depending upon the intricacy and kind of seal. Here are some actions to direct proper installation:
Step-by-Step Weather Seal Installation
Assess the Area: Inspect doors, windows, and other possible locations for drafts and water seepage.

Select the Right Seal: Based on the specific needs of each opening, pick the appropriate weather condition seal type.

Clean the Surface: Ensure the location where the weather seal will be installed is tidy and dry. Remove any old seals and debris.

Step and Cut: Measure the measurements of the location where the seal will go. Cut the weather condition seal product to the needed length.

Apply the Seal: For adhesive-backed seals, remove the protective backing and securely push the seal into place. Guarantee it is aligned correctly.

Evaluate the Seal: Close the window or door to test the efficiency of the seal. Look for any gaps where air may get away.

Adjust as Necessary: If necessary, adjust or cut the seals to guarantee a snug fit.

A: Signs that you need to replace your weather condition seals consist of drafts, increased energy bills, visible gaps around windows and doors, and water spots or signs of moisture inside your home.
Q2: Can I install weather condition seals myself?
A: Yes, lots of weather sealing items are created for easy DIY setup. However, for intricate setups or if you're uncertain, it may be best to speak with a professional.
Q3: How often should I check my weather seals?
A: It's a good idea to examine your weather seals at least as soon as a year, especially before the heating or cooling season begins.
Q4: Are weather condition seals eco-friendly?
A: Many contemporary weather seals are made from materials that are recyclable or environmentally friendly, and they add to energy cost savings, which is helpful for the environment.
